Availability of Ozempic in Canada
Ozempic is available in Canada as a prescription medication. Pharmacies across the country stock it for patients managing type 2 diabetes or weight-related concerns. To get Ozempic, individuals need a valid prescription from a healthcare practitioner licensed to practice in Canada.
Canadian pharmacies generally carry major brands, including Ozempic (semaglutide). However, demand can impact local supply in certain areas. Patients often rely on their doctor or online healthcare options for guidance on availability and medical assessment requirements.
Cost of Ozempic: Canada vs. United States
The cost of medication often varies between countries. Many people compare prices in Canada and the United States to find affordable options. Below is a breakdown of the cost differences for Ozempic in these two countries.
Country |
Average Price per Pen (1 mg Dose) |
Additional Notes |
Canada |
$250-$350 CAD |
Prices vary by province and pharmacy. |
United States |
$800-$1,000 USD |
Costs depend on insurance coverage and location. |
Canadian pharmacies offer Ozempic at significantly lower prices. This difference is due to government regulations that keep drug prices lower in Canada. The average cost in the United States is more than double that in Canada, making it less accessible for uninsured patients. Many Americans explore alternative options to manage costs.
Challenges of Getting Ozempic from Canada
Obtaining Ozempic from Canada involves hurdles related to rules, extra costs, and accessibility that may complicate the process.
Legal and regulatory considerations
Canadian laws permit residents to purchase prescription medication such as Ozempic from licensed pharmacies. However, non-residents encounter stricter regulations and may require appropriate documentation.
U.S. patients bringing it in must adhere to FDA guidelines for personal use imports.
Pharmacies in Canada comply with stringent regulations to ensure the safety and authenticity of medications. Prescriptions from a qualified healthcare professional are required for lawful access to Ozempic within the country.
Import fees and tariffs
Importing Ozempic from Canada can result in extra costs due to fees and tariffs. These charges depend on the shipment’s value, weight, and destination country. Buyers are responsible for these additional expenses when placing orders online or shipping internationally.
Patients often underestimate import fees, which can increase the overall cost of medication.
Customs inspections might also cause delivery delays. It is important for patients to prepare in advance when sourcing prescription medication internationally for diabetes treatment or weight management purposes.
How Patients Are Accessing Ozempic in Canada
Patients explore different ways to obtain Ozempic from Canada, often prioritizing affordable and accessible options.
Using Canadian pharmacies
Many individuals turn to Canadian pharmacies for reasonably priced prescription medication, including Ozempic. These pharmacies often offer high-quality medications at prices lower than those in the United States.
Ordering from a licensed online pharmacy can provide access to semaglutide for diabetes treatment or weight management, particularly for patients facing high costs locally.
To purchase from these sources, a valid prescription is usually required. A healthcare practitioner must complete a medical assessment before approval. Some online Canadian pharmacies help with verifying prescriptions and shipping medication directly to patients in the U.S. However, potential buyers should confirm that the pharmacy is regulated under Canada’s healthcare system to ensure safety and compliance.
Cross-border travel for prescriptions
Patients often travel across the border to access medications like Ozempic. Many individuals find it cost-effective to visit Canadian pharmacies in person, as medication prices are typically lower than in the United States.
Travelers must carry valid prescriptions from their healthcare practitioner when purchasing diabetes or weight management treatments. U.S. customs usually allow up to a 90-day supply for personal use without significant restrictions.
Alternatives to Getting Ozempic from Canada
Patients are exploring different options to reduce the cost of Ozempic and make it more accessible.
Prescription discount programs
Prescription discount programs help decrease the cost of medications like Ozempic. These programs often provide savings cards or coupons that patients can present at pharmacies to lower their out-of-pocket expenses.
Some require enrollment through online healthcare platforms or direct contact with the program provider. Eligibility may depend on income, insurance status, or location, but they are generally simple to join.
Many patients depend on these options for diabetes and weight management treatments when costs become a concern.
Manufacturer savings programs
Manufacturer savings programs can help reduce medication costs for eligible patients. These programs often provide discounts or rebates on expensive prescription drugs like Ozempic, used for diabetes management and weight management.
Patients typically need to meet specific requirements, such as having private insurance without full coverage for the drug. Enrollment may involve submitting proof of medical need or income details through an online process.
Savings from these initiatives ease the financial burden of treatments like semaglutide-based therapies.
Online telehealth services
Online telehealth services allow patients to consult with healthcare practitioners remotely for diabetes treatment or weight management. Many platforms link individuals to licensed professionals who can provide medical assessments and prescribe medications like Ozempic, depending on eligibility.
Patients often use online pharmacies connected with these services to fill prescriptions at lower costs compared to local options. This process saves time and may make access easier for those without convenient pharmacy locations nearby.
